    • @robbob1693
      @robbob1693 Před 4 lety

      It also works on Mercedes C-Class cars including SLK`s and the Porsche Boxster/Cayman 981, probably works an all stop/start vehicles. This hack also disables smart charging, your engine management unit will now instruct the alternator to work in a standard continuous charging regime as was the case pre stop/start. With sensor disconnected any equivalent sized lead acid battery can be used and NO coding is necessary as EMU does not now know what type of battery is in the car. With a continuous charging regime the battery will now always remain fully charged or near to, unlike with smart charging where the battery can be as low as 75% charged waiting for any regeneration, win win.

  • @sbutler888
    @sbutler888 Před 2 lety +3

    Beware that sensor is used in Battery Management Systems (48V). Your battery will age more quickly and you'll have a very expensive battery to replace by shortening the life, not to mention there are other implications that disabling part of the BMS will have on the 48V systems. Algorithms rely on this input not just for Start/Stop but for other decisions being made in that electrical system.

    • @BrandonHaneline
      @BrandonHaneline  Před 5 lety +1

      Actually no. The algorithms for charging the battery are in the PCM. The PCM monitors the state of charge like we’ve always done in the past. The intelligent battery sensor is mainly used to see the current draw on a stop start event. I ran a jeep Grand Cherokee for over two years and never had an issue yet.
